How does Florida's school choice scholarship programs, like the Family Empowerment Scholarship, affect tuition affordability for Sopchoppy families?

Florida's expansive school choice programs significantly impact affordability for Sopchoppy-area families. The Family Empowerment Scholarship (FES) and the Florida Tax Credit Scholarship (FTC) are income-based programs that can be used at participating private schools, including many in the Tallahassee region. These scholarships can cover a substantial portion, if not all, of tuition at schools like Community Christian School or St. John Paul II Catholic High School. It's crucial for parents to apply early through state-approved Scholarship Funding Organizations (SFOs) and to confirm directly with each school about their participation status and any remaining fees.

What is the typical enrollment timeline and process for private schools serving the Sopchoppy community, and are there waitlists?

The enrollment process for popular private schools in the Tallahassee area (which serve Sopchoppy) often begins nearly a year in advance. Key timelines are: applications open in September-January for the following fall, with priority deadlines typically in February or March. Schools like Cornerstone Learning Community and St. John Paul II may have waiting pools for certain grades, especially in elementary and middle school. Given Sopchoppy's location, securing a spot involves planning for the commute. It's highly recommended to attend open houses (usually held in the fall), submit applications early, and inquire about sibling priority if applicable. Many schools also require entrance assessments and family interviews.
